- W2207012010 abstract "The low-lying structures of $_{mathrm{ensuremath{Lambda}}}^{10}mathrm{Be}$ and $_{mathrm{ensuremath{Lambda}}}^{11}mathrm{Be}$ are investigated within the framework of the antisymmetrized molecular dynamics. We focus on the modifications of the excitation spectra and dynamical changes of the $2ensuremath{alpha}$ cluster structure caused by a $mathrm{ensuremath{Lambda}}$ particle as an impurity in these hypernuclei. It is found that the excitation energies of well-pronounced cluster states are largely shifted up by the addition of a $mathrm{ensuremath{Lambda}}$ particle. Furthermore, we also find that the $2ensuremath{alpha}$ cluster structure is significantly changed in the excited states, whereas it is almost unchanged in the ground states." @default.
